在 ubuntu 18.04 LTS 中注销或切换用户后输入设备停止工作

在 ubuntu 18.04 LTS 中注销或切换用户后输入设备停止工作

单击注销或切换用户后,一旦系统到达欢迎/登录屏幕,输入设备 - 键盘,鼠标,触摸板 - 就会停止工作,从而无法重新登录或关机。

笔记本电脑:HP G42
Ubuntu:18.04 LTS

起初我以为系统已冻结,但日志显示它仍响应盖子打开/关闭、USB 插入/拔出事件、计划的后台任务等。只有板载和外部输入设备不可用。笔记本电脑上连接了一个外部显示器,它显示欢迎界面并在盖子打开或关闭时发生变化。

有效的方法:

  • 全新启动时登录。键盘和鼠标在欢迎界面可以使用。
  • 暂停/恢复、锁定/解锁屏幕。我可以输入密码并返回我的会话。
  • 登录时关机/重启。

无效的方法:

  • 登出
  • 切换用户

以下是包含我的评论的日志部分journalctlhttps://gist.github.com/ananthp/3cfe807c7e0d6fd0dad170b3e55e9975

--

看起来是gdm3卡住了。解决方法是重新启动 gdm3:

  • 使用 ssh 远程登录机器
  • sudo systemctl restart gdm3.service

有没有办法解决这个问题,或者我应该考虑更换我的显示管理器?

答案1

这是 gdm3 中的一个错误:https://bugs.launchpad.net/ubuntu/+source/gdm3/+bug/1776534

已知的解决方法:

  • 不要注销或切换用户。相反,始终重新启动。
  • 从 ssh 远程登录并重新启动 gdm3 sudo systemctl restart gdm3.service

或者,切换到不同的显示管理器,lightdm例如:

sudo dpkg-reconfigure lightdm

答案2

我也有这个问题。全新安装 18.04 没问题,但我尝试了辅助功能/大字体,然后关闭了大字体,这似乎引发了问题。它提高了我的显示分辨率;我能够使用 ~/.xprofile 中的 xrandr 命令修复单个帐户的分辨率,但登录屏幕仍然是低分辨率的,而且我在注销或切换用户时遇到了输入设备锁定问题(但全新启动时没问题)

gdm 中的错误是否从未修复过,或者是否存在其他问题?

仅供参考联想 ThinkPad P50,Windows 10/Ubuntu 18.04 双启动

答案3

我有一个使用 gdm3 的解决方法,即在登录后强制重新启动 gdm:

nano /etc/gdm3/PostLogin/Default

#!/bin/sh
service gdm3 restart
exit 0

答案4

直到今天我才遇到了这个错误。

也许这会对拥有触摸屏笔记本电脑的人有所帮助。我有一台联想 Yoga 530 笔记本电脑。

所以,我要做的是,合上盖子并挂起笔记本电脑(需要从设置中进行配置)。

然后在 10 到 20 秒后再次打开盖子。此后触摸输入开始工作,并且 gdm 会提供屏幕键盘来输入密码。

相关内容